IŞIKKENT MUN CLUB IN THESSALONIKI 17.02.2026

Our Işıkkent MUN Club participated in the MUN Conference organized by Selanik Anatolian College, founded in 1886, with the participation of 15 students. Taking part in debates across 11 different committees, our students demonstrated high-level diplomacy, negotiation, and problem-solving skills, developing well-structured draft resolutions. Key topics addressed in the committees included critical global issues such as international security and disarmament; the use of artificial intelligence in warfare and global governance; economic regulations and global market structures; climate change and the protection of cultural heritage; post-conflict justice and human rights; decolonization and agricultural sovereignty; ecocide and statelessness; demographic transformation and governance reform; as well as criminal justice and citizenship rights. Throughout the conference, our students gained not only academic insights but also valuable cultural experiences. They visited the birthplace of Mustafa Kemal Atatürk, renewing their historical awareness. One of the most meaningful surprises of the trip was the visit of Aylin Karaman, Deputy Consul in Thessaloniki and Turkey’s Permanent Representative to the United Nations, who met with our students during the conference. We congratulate our students on this high-quality diplomacy experience, through which they represented our school with great success.
